Former Indian Cricketer VVS Laxman Heaps Praise On Odisha Bookbinder For Selfless Services

New Delhi: Cricket legend VVS Laxman has showered praises on Cuttack’s bookbinder Abhimanyu Das for his selfless service to the downtrodden and cancer patients besides giving dignity to the dead.

The 50-year-old Odisha man has been in news for giving dignity to the dead, cremating unclaimed and unattended bodies. His work has drawn the attention of the cricket legend.

Abhimanyu Das, a 50-year-old book-binder from Cuttack,In his quest to give dignity to the dead, cremates unclaimed and unattended dead bodies .He has also been taking care of thousands of cancer patients most of whom are homeless or abandoned. Hats off to his selfless service ?? pic.twitter.com/8yALdf8plf

— VVS Laxman (@VVSLaxman281) November 8, 2021

Earlier, former Indian cricketer Mohammad Kaif had praised Abhimanyu for his noble deeds.

Laxman has been keenly observing people working for the welfare  and uplift of the poor and needy and had praised a fruit vendor, a woman farmers and a rag picker for their noble deeds.

Praising a fruit vendor Harekala Hajabba, the mentor of SunRisers had written – He (Hajabba) saved every rupee he earned towards building a proper school. Today his school has more than 150 students from low income families and doing well . That one incident inspired him to do this Seva. He was conferred with the Padma Shri last year. Hats off to his selfless service;

So heartwarming to see the incredible #HarekalaHajabba being conferred with the Padma Shree yesterday. #PeoplesPadma is a wonderful recognition of selfless individuals like Sh. Harekala Hajabba who make the world a better place. https://t.co/B9C6N9hSGy

— VVS Laxman (@VVSLaxman281) November 9, 2021

The generous act of a woman farmer from Bhadrak has won the heart of former Indian batsman in 2020.

Chhayarani Sahu, a farmer of Bhadrak district, had distributed her vegetable produces voluntarily among the needy in the locality and nearby areas. He wrote:

Chhayarani Sahu, a farmer from Bhadrak district in Odisha, has been distributing her vegetable produce voluntarily to the residents of about 15 nearby villages. While there is a lot of suffering for people, it’s so wonderful to see people showing their humanity and selflessness pic.twitter.com/4D0A3LjrZG

— VVS Laxman (@VVSLaxman281) May 2, 2020

In 2019, he made a rag picker popular with his tweet on him. The former cricketer appreciated the noble initiatives of Kamala Lochan Baliasingh for feeding stray dogs everyday despite his own misery.

Kamala Lochan Baliarsingh from Bhubaneshwar feeds stray dogs on roads everyday.
Even if he doesn’t get to eat a grain all day, he makes sure that the dogs around him are well-fed. He has been a rag-picker all his life, does not take charity & he survives with his selflessness. pic.twitter.com/BeIRuZozfL

— VVS Laxman (@VVSLaxman281) October 24, 2019

Kamala Lochan Baliarsingh, who collects waste materials from several places in the state capital and toils hard to get food for his own, makes sure that stray dogs he comes across are well-fed. The man, who himself is living a vagabond life, has turned out to be a savior for stray dogs in Bhubaneswar.
